公告内容的信息 Oracle11g数据库用什么字段类型进行存储
时间: 2024-05-22 16:11:44 浏览: 14
Oracle11g数据库支持多种字段类型进行存储,以下是常见的几种字段类型:
1. 字符类型:CHAR、VARCHAR2、NCHAR、NVARCHAR2等,用于存储文本类型数据。
2. 数值类型:NUMBER、FLOAT、INTEGER等,用于存储数值类型数据。
3. 日期类型:DATE、TIMESTAMP等,用于存储日期和时间类型数据。
4. 大对象类型:CLOB、BLOB、NCLOB等,用于存储大型文本或二进制数据。
5. 布尔类型:BOOLEAN,用于存储布尔类型数据。
具体使用哪种字段类型,应根据数据类型和数据存储需求进行选择。
相关问题
VBA如何读取Oracle数据库的BLOB类型字段
你好!关于您的问题,可以通过以下的方法来读取Oracle数据库的BLOB类型字段:
1. 在VBA应用程序中添加适当的引用,比如Oracle OLE DB提供程序。
2. 使用ADO对象连接到Oracle数据库。
3. 使用查询语句来检索BLOB字段数据,并将其存储在一个ADODB.Stream对象中。
4. 将ADODB.Stream对象的二进制数据保存到本地文件中,或将其加载到Image控件中进行显示。
希望对您有所帮助!如果您还有其他问题,欢迎继续咨询。
数据库的test类型可以存储大量字段吗
在数据库中,test类型的定义和用法可能会略有不同,因此其最大存储容量也可能会有所不同。一般情况下,test类型可以存储大量的字段,但是具体的存储容量受到数据库管理系统的限制。
例如,在MySQL数据库中,test类型的存储容量默认为64KB,可以通过修改配置文件来增加其最大存储容量。而在Oracle数据库中,test类型的存储容量可以达到4GB,但是需要注意的是,在进行大量数据存储时,可能会影响数据库的性能和响应速度。
因此,在使用test类型存储大量字段时,需要根据具体的需求和数据库管理系统的限制来进行合理的设计和使用,以保证数据的完整性、一致性和安全性。同时,也应该进行必要的数据清理和维护,避免数据过多对数据库性能产生负面影响。